Affordable Connectivity Program Information

We want to let you know about the Affordable Connectivity Program, an FCC program that helps connect families and households struggling to afford internet service. The Affordable Connectivity Program provides: Up to $30/month discount for broadband service Up to $75/month discount for households on qualifying Tribal lands. A one-time discount of up to $100 for …

The Elks National Foundation – Legacy Awards

Deadline to apply: Feb. 5, 2024 These scholarships (worth $4,000 each) are for children or grandchildren of dues-paying Elks members. Application for these scholarship opportunities are available online only: Enf.elks.org/leg You must indicate on your application a sponsoring lodge. Our sponsoring lodge is Clifton Park Lodge #2466.
